Gonçalo Ramos Honors Late Teammate Diogo Jota with Emotional Tribute

Share This
Gonçalo Ramos paid a touching tribute to his late Portugal and Liverpool teammate, Diogo Jota, after scoring Paris Saint-Germain’s fourth goal in their 4–0 victory over Real Madrid in the FIFA Club World Cup semifinals.
Ramos celebrated by performing Jota’s iconic video-game-inspired gesture—sitting on the pitch while mimicking holding a controller. The celebration, widely recognized among football fans, symbolized Jota’s love for gaming and has become a powerful way for teammates and friends to honor his memory.

This emotional tribute followed similar gestures earlier in the tournament from other players, including PSG’s Ousmane Dembélé and even opponents like Kylian Mbappé, showing how deeply Jota’s loss has resonated across the football world.

Jota tragically died on July 3, 2025, in a car accident in Spain alongside his brother, André Silva, just days after his wedding.
